I was at Deidei tomato Market on Saturday last week and the tomato seller told me confidently,that this is the season for tomatoes but cost of transportation is the greatest challenge facing it. Meaning the cost of transporting one big basket of tomatoes is above the real price of tomatoes. He went further to say that one big basket of tomatoes is currently #5,000 and that they use #5,000 from farm to transport it to the market and they have to sell to make gain despite being perishables. Why is Buy power still charging VAT on electricity bought through them?...I want clarity,I want to be sure this isn't an extortion and if I am wrong,pls make it clear. The new tax law and below is what it says concerning Electrical generally. The VAT exemption applies to the entire electricity value chain: 1. Gas supply to electricity generating companies (Gencos). 2. Electricity supplied by Gencos to the national grid or the Bulk Electricity Company. 3. Electricity transmitted by the Transmission Company of Nigeria (TCN) to the distribution companies (Discos). 4. Sale of electricity to the final. |
